Reduce the negative effects of stress in the workplace and make it work to your benefit with thoughtful advice from Tina Jefferies.

Stress is an integral part of life. It provides a positive pressure that enables us to make a good performance great and focus attention on achieving results in difficult or dangerous situations. But it becomes a negative force when it is handled badly or we don't balance our recovery time during or after a stressful period. It can then accumulate and become a negative and destructive experience, sometimes damaging people, relationships and even whole organisations through raised anxiety, fear, de-motivation and withdrawal.

But as a natural part of life, how can it be managed more effectively?
